Christmas Black Forest Trifle – A Layered Dessert for the Holidays

  • Total Time: 2 hours 30 minutes
  • Yield: 8-10 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ups of fresh or frozen cherries, pitted and sweetened
  • 1 cup of kirsch or cherry liqueur (optional)
  • 1 rich chocolate cake or pound cake, cubed
  • 2 cups of whipped cream or heavy whipping cream
  • 1/2 cup of chocolate shavings or grated chocolate
  • 2 tablespoons of sugar (adjust to taste)
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• Cherry syrup or cherry compote (for additional flavor)
  • Fresh cherries and mint leaves for garnish

Instructions

  1. Marinate the cherries by soaking them in cherry liqueur like kirsch for about 15 minutes to enhance their flavor.
  2. Prepare the chocolate cake by cutting it into bite-sized cubes; brush lightly with cherry syrup or liqueur for extra flavor.
  3. Whip the heavy cream with sugar and vanilla until soft peaks form. Fold in mascarpone if desired for extra richness.
  4. Assemble the trifle in layers: start with cake cubes, followed by soaked cherries, then whipped cream, and chocolate shavings. Repeat layers until full, finishing with whipped cream and toppings.
  5. Refrigerate for at least 2 hours to meld flavors before serving.

Notes

  • Use fresh seasonal cherries for a more natural flavor.
  • Replace cherry liqueur with cherry juice or syrup for a non-alcoholic version.
  • Add layers of chocolate mousse for extra creaminess.
  • Top with crushed cookies, nuts, or additional cherries for variation.
